About the job
The Red Hat Finance team is looking for a Senior Financial Analyst to join us in Raleigh, NC. In this role, you'll be a member of the Red Hat Global Finance team reporting to the Manager of Financial Planning and Analysis. You will perform monthly financial and operational reporting for short-term and long-term forecasting, review strategic business investments, and analyze our global performance. To be successful, you'll need to be able to understand complex financial problems and provide explanations and solutions that are sound and clearly communicated. Excellent communication skills and an ability to support multiple organizations are a must in this role. Come prepared to make a positive impact on the direction of Red Hat's finance planning and analysis.
What you will do

  • Assist in reviewing business functions' financial results following each month and quarter end financial close; provide explanation and support of variances of actual to budget as well as comparative quarters
  • Support yearly planning for the Customer Experience and Engagement and Operations teams and assist in the development of financial-based justification for expenditures, additional investments, and expansion of new or existing business activities
  • Perform monthly financial and operational reporting with commentary
  • Analyze global performance (financial and other operational KPIs) in alignment with finance
  • Provide financial models and dashboards with analysis on investment, expenses, capital expenditure, balance sheet, and headcount trends, including variances of actual to budget and year over year
  • Work with various business functions in reviewing annual financial targets or goals, analysis, and measurement in order to meet expense management and return on investment hurdles
  • Develop an understanding of Red Hat's global business model in order to identify financial trends and provide value-added analysis
  • Provide support to the Manager for strategic investments and preparation of related presentations to executives as may be requested from time to time


What you will bring

  • 3+ years of progressive financial experience including financial planning and analysis; international experience or a background in a technology field is a plus
  • Demonstrated business acumen with an ability to think strategically and analytically
  • Results orientated and motivated with a sense of personal accountability
  • Communication and presentation skills with a demonstrated ability to successfully interact with senior management
  • Problem solving and financial-modeling skills in spreadsheets with an ability to navigate financial enterprise resource planning (ERP) systems
  • Bachelor's degree in finance or accounting with a solid understanding of applied accounting and finance concepts; master's degree in business administration and CPA are a plus
  • Experience with OneStream a plus


About Red Hat
Red Hat is the world's leading provider of enterprise open source software solutions, using a community-powered approach to deliver reliable and high-performing Linux, hybrid cloud, container, and Kubernetes technologies. Red Hat helps customers integrate new and existing IT applications, develop cloud-native applications, standardize on our industry-leading operating system, and automate, secure, and manage complex environments. Award-winning support, training, and consulting services make Red Hat a trusted adviser to the Fortune 500. As a strategic partner to cloud providers, system integrators, application vendors, customers, and open source communities, Red Hat can help organizations prepare for the digital future.
